September weather forecast
Dover Heights, Australia

September

Weather in September

The first month of the spring, September, is still a comfortable month in Dover Heights, Australia, with an average temperature varying between 13.2°C (55.8°F) and 19.8°C (67.6°F).

Temperature

As Dover Heights welcomes September, the average high-temperature stabilizes at a still refreshing 19.8°C (67.6°F), showing little deviation from August's 17.4°C (63.3°F). Throughout September, Dover Heights records an average temperature of 13.2°C (55.8°F) at night.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in September is 67%.

Rainfall

September is the month with the least rainfall in Dover Heights. Rain falls for 8.7 days and accumulates 32mm (1.26") of precipitation.

Sea temperature

September is the month with the coldest seawater, with an average sea temperature of 18.6°C (65.5°F).
Note: Swimming is not a pleasant activity for most individuals in 18.6°C (65.5°F). Breathing becomes increasingly challenging to control as the water temperature dips from 21°C (69.8°F) to 15°C (59°F).

Daylight

In September, the average length of the day is 11h and 53min.
On the first day of September, sunrise is at 6:12 am and sunset at 5:36 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 5:32 am and sunset at 5:56 pm AEST.

Sunshine

In Dover Heights, the average sunshine in September is 8.9h.

UV index

June through September, with an average maximum UV index of 4, are months with the lowest UV index. A UV Index estimate of 3 to 5 represents a medium v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the average person.
Note: The UV index of 4 during September leads to these advisories:
Take precautions - Protection against sun damage is advised. To avoid the Sun's strongest rays, limit exposure around the mid-day period. Combat UV radiation's detrimental effects with sun-safe clothing and UV-blocking eyewear.
